
The word 'manifest' technically refers to a container-group specification that predated the Pod abstraction. We should avoid using this legacy terminology where possible. Fortunately, the Kubelet's config API will be beta in 1.10 for the first time, so we still had the chance to make this change. I left the flags alone, since they're deprecated anyway. I changed a few var names in files I touched too, but this PR is the just the first shot, not the whole campaign (`git grep -i manifest | wc -l -> 1248`).
